Chapter Three

Chapter Three - Defence Role One: Protection of the United Kingdom and Dependent Territories

301. The armed forces continue to have day-to-day responsibilities for

safeguarding the United Kingdom's territory, airspace, territorial waters, and the dependent territories and, when required, support for the civil authority. These tasks fall within Defence Role One.

302. Table [6] shows the way in which individual force elements are attributed to policy areas within Defence Role One, using the methodology outlined in Chapter Two.

Table [6]. Force Elements Contributing to Defence Role One

303.

NATO's new Northwest Region, due to be established in 1994, will

place the landmass of the United Kingdom within Allied Command

Europe (ACE) for the first time; the United Kingdom Air Defence Region

(UKADR) is already incorporated in ACE. As explained in Chapter One,

we continue to insure against a major external threat to the United Kingdom through membership of the North Atlantic Alliance; the forces required for this purpose are therefore discussed in Chapter Four.
